Market Context

Regional banking stocks have posted mixed performance in recent weeks, as market participants weigh conflicting signals around upcoming monetary policy decisions, credit market stability, and small business lending demand. OPHC has traded largely in line with broader small-cap financial sector trends over this period, with trading volume remaining at average levels for the stock so far this month, with no unusual spikes or drops in activity observed. As a regional lender focused on local consumer and small business banking services, OptimumBank Holdings Inc. often sees price action correlated with macroeconomic indicators that impact household and small business balance sheets, as well as broader moves in interest rate expectations. With no recent company-specific news or earnings releases to drive idiosyncratic price moves, OPHC’s recent range-bound trading has been consistent with the broader sideways action seen across many small-cap regional banking names in recent sessions.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, OPHC is currently trading between two well-defined near-term price levels that have held consistently in recent weeks. Immediate support sits at $5.09, a level that has acted as a reliable floor for the stock in recent trading sessions, with buying interest consistently emerging when the stock approaches this price point to prevent further downside. Immediate resistance is identified at $5.63, a level that OPHC has tested on multiple occasions over the past few weeks, but has yet to break above on a sustained closing basis.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, indicating neutral short-term momentum with no clear overbought or oversold signals present. OPHC is also trading between its short-term and medium-term moving averages, further reinforcing the lack of a strong directional trend in its recent price action, as range-bound trading continues to define its near-term trajectory. Outlook

Looking ahead, traders may wish to monitor the two key identified levels for potential shifts in OPHC’s short-term trajectory. If the stock were to test and break above the $5.63 resistance level on higher than average volume, that could signal a potential shift in short-term momentum, possibly leading to a move outside of its recent trading range, contingent on broader financial sector strength. Conversely, if OPHC were to fall below the $5.09 support level, that could potentially trigger increased selling pressure, as market participants who entered positions near the recent range floor may adjust their holdings. Upcoming macroeconomic announcements, including updates on monetary policy and consumer credit health, are also likely to impact the broader regional banking sector in the coming weeks, and could act as a catalyst for moves in OPHC’s price above or below its current trading range. As no recent company-specific fundamental data is available, near-term price action for OptimumBank Holdings Inc. will likely remain closely tied to broader market and sector trends for the foreseeable future.
